Frequently Asked Questions
How can I find a reputable optometrist in or near Claremont, VA?
In Claremont and the surrounding Surry County area, start by asking for recommendations from your primary care physician at Riverside Walter Reed Hospital or from local pharmacists. You can also check online directories like the Virginia Optometric Association's 'Find a Doctor' tool, filtering for the 23899 zip code. Reading verified patient reviews for practices in Claremont, Surry, or nearby Williamsburg can provide insights into patient experiences and the quality of care.
What eye care services are typically available from optometrists serving Claremont residents?
Optometrists in the Claremont area provide comprehensive eye exams for all ages, prescriptions for glasses and contact lenses, and management of common eye conditions like dry eye, glaucoma, and diabetic eye disease. Given the rural nature of Surry County, many local optometrists also prioritize the detection of conditions prevalent in the community, such as hypertension-related eye issues. For specialized surgical care, they will coordinate referrals to ophthalmologists in larger nearby cities like Newport News or Richmond.
Do optometrists in Claremont accept my vision or medical insurance?
Most optometry practices in the Claremont area accept major vision insurance plans like VSP and EyeMed, as well as medical insurance (e.g., Anthem, Optima, Medicare) for health-related eye exams. It's highly recommended to call the specific office ahead of your appointment. Be sure to confirm if they are in-network with your plan, as some residents may need to travel to optometrists in Williamsburg or Petersburg for a wider selection of in-network providers.
What should I look for when choosing between the few optometrists close to Claremont?
Given the limited number of practices directly in Claremont, consider key factors like the optometrist's experience, especially with managing ocular diseases common in an older or diabetic population. Check office hours to ensure they align with your schedule, and inquire about the optical lab on-site or the turnaround time for glasses. Also, consider the travel distance and whether the practice offers emergency eye care services, which is important in a rural area where immediate specialist access may be limited.
How far in advance do I typically need to book an eye exam with a Claremont-area optometrist?
For routine eye exams in Claremont and nearby Surry County towns, booking 2-4 weeks in advance is common, though some practices may have sooner availability. Appointments can fill up more quickly at the end of the year when patients are using remaining insurance benefits. For urgent concerns like eye infections or sudden vision changes, most offices will work to accommodate same-day or next-day appointments for established patients, so it's beneficial to establish care with a local optometrist even before an urgent need arises.
